DevOps Architect (Azure & IaC)

Emergent Software
Minneapolis, United States of America
yesterday

Role details

Contract type
Temporary contract
Employment type
Full-time (> 32 hours)
Working hours
Shift work
Languages
English
Experience level
Senior
Compensation
$ 190K

Job location

Remote
Minneapolis, United States of America

Tech stack

.NET
Application Performance Management
Azure
Bash
Cloud Computing
Code Review
Continuous Integration
DevOps
Disaster Recovery
Github
Virtual Private Networks (VPN)
Python
Log Analysis
Platform as a Service (PAAS)
Powershell
Role-Based Access Control
Ansible
Zero Trust Network Access
Datadog
Policy as Code
Cloud Monitoring
System Availability
Grafana
Kubernetes
Infrastructure Automation Frameworks
Bicep
Azure
Terraform
New Relic (SaaS)
Devsecops
Docker

Job description

Emergent Software is looking for a DevOps Architect to lead the technical direction of our DevOps practice within the cloud infrastructure team. A qualified candidate has deep experience with Azure infrastructure, Infrastructure as Code, and CI/CD, paired with a track record of authoring standards, mentoring engineers from mixed backgrounds, and representing technical practices in client-facing pre-sales conversations. This 100% remote position is for someone who enjoys building the playbook as much as executing on it, and who can move comfortably between writing IaC modules, reviewing a junior engineer's pull request, and leading an architecture discussion with a client's CIO., * Own the technical direction of Emergent's DevOps practice, including the IaC standards, pipeline patterns, code review expectations, and reference architectures that the team applies across client engagements.

  • Author and maintain the internal documentation, templates, and modules that the team relies on day to day. This is a core part of the role, not a side task.
  • Mentor a team of engineers from mixed backgrounds, including software developers growing into cloud roles and traditional cloud engineers building DevOps fluency. Pair, review pull requests, run office hours, and raise the technical bar across the group.
  • Lead the most complex DevOps engagements end to end, from discovery through delivery, with a focus on environments where scale, regulatory requirements, or legacy constraints demand strong technical judgment. This includes grooming backlog work and feature & task assignments to project team as well as influence technical direction across practice areas.
  • Represent the DevOps practice in pre-sales. Partner with sales and account teams to scope work, lead technical discovery sessions, contribute to proposals, and build client confidence in Emergent's approach.
  • Continuously evolve Emergent's DevOps practice by evaluating new tools, patterns, and approaches, and bringing the right ones into the team's standard playbook.
  • Diagnose and improve existing client systems that may be partially implemented or inconsistently managed, balancing pragmatic delivery with long-term maintainability.
  • Accurately track time and work performed to support client billing, project planning, and overall project health, as part of a professional services delivery model.
  • Strong time management skills to be able to prioritize workload, meet deadlines, and provide technical support and guidance for other DevOps focused team members.
  • Share your knowledge at regular talk shop and lunch & learn sessions to help build a stronger team.
  • Other related duties as assigned by your manager., At Emergent Software, we work hard to find the best people capable of delivering high quality services to our clients. If you think you're one of those, please understand that the effort put into this by people like yourself helps us be successful in surrounding you with other top-notch people. Here are the steps of our vetting process for this position:
  • Application (5 minutes)
  • Online Assessment (40-50 minutes)
  • Initial Phone Interview (45-60 minutes)
  • Hiring Manager Interview (30 minutes)
  • Take Home Challenge
  • Technical Interview (60 minutes)
  • Job Offer

Requirements

Do you have experience in WAN?, * Microsoft Azure (compute, networking, identity, PaaS)

  • Terraform, Bicep, and Ansible for Infrastructure as Code

  • Azure DevOps and GitHub Actions for CI/CD

  • PowerShell, Bash, and Python for automation and tooling

  • Azure Kubernetes Service (AKS), Azure Container Apps (ACA), and Docker where containerization is required

  • Azure Monitor, Log Analytics, and Application Insights for observability

  • Azure Policy, Defender for Cloud, and Entra ID for governance and security, * 8+ years of hands-on experience with cloud infrastructure, with deep expertise in Microsoft Azure across compute, storage, and governance

  • Deep networking expertise in Azure, including designing topologies from the ground up (segmentation strategy, hub-and-spoke or virtual WAN, cross-region connectivity, on-premises integration), as well as working fluently with virtual networks, ExpressRoute, VPN Gateways, and private endpoints. Comfortable diagnosing connectivity issues across hybrid environments.

  • Strong identity and security fundamentals, including Entra ID, RBAC, managed identities, and secure access patterns

  • Advanced experience authoring production Infrastructure as Code, including modular Terraform or Bicep with strong opinions on idempotency, reuse, environment parity, and safe change management

  • Proven track record designing and operating CI/CD pipelines at scale using Azure DevOps, GitHub Actions, or comparable tooling

  • Experience designing disaster recovery and high availability strategies in Azure, including defining RTO and RPO targets, multi-region patterns, and failover testing

  • Experience designing for cost efficiency at scale, including tagging strategies, reservation and savings plan planning, and ongoing FinOps practices

  • Demonstrated experience writing and maintaining technical standards and internal documentation that other engineers actively use. Be prepared to share examples.

  • Experience mentoring engineers, including those transitioning into cloud or DevOps from adjacent backgrounds

  • Comfortable leading client-facing technical conversations, including pre-sales discovery and architecture reviews

  • Previous consulting or professional services experience, * Experience leading a DevOps or platform engineering practice at a consulting firm, system integrator, or internal platform team

  • Working directly with customer teams of various sizes, from small businesses to enterprise

  • Familiarity with the .NET ecosystem and the deployment patterns associated with it

  • Experience with AKS and Kubernetes in production

  • Experience implementing DevSecOps practices, including secret management, policy as code, and supply chain security

  • Familiarity with Zero Trust Network Access (ZTNA) and Global Secure Access patterns

  • Familiarity with third-party observability platforms such as Datadog, New Relic, or Grafana, which clients may bring into their environments

  • Relevant Microsoft and industry certifications such as AZ-400, AZ-305, Terraform Associate or Professional, GitHub Actions or Copilot, or Certified Kubernetes Administrator

Benefits & conditions

4.84.8 out of 5 stars Minneapolis, MN Remote $160,000 - $190,000 a year - Full-time, Pulled from the full job description

  • Referral program
  • Paid parental leave
  • AD&D insurance
  • Parental leave
  • Health insurance
  • 401(k) matching
  • Paid time off, * Flexible work schedule meaning you can work regular hours or choose weekends and evenings
  • Work-life balance is essential and highly valued at Emergent Software. If you choose to work more than 40 hours, you'll be compensated for the extra work!
  • Shape a growing practice. The demand for our DevOps services is expanding quickly, and this role has direct influence over how the team scales.
  • 100 hours per year to focus on your professional development. We invest in your growth!
  • Grow your career without leaving the tech track. At Emergent Software, you can advance and be recognized as a technical expert without transitioning into people management. We value deep technical expertise as much as leadership and have established clear career paths for those who want to stay hands-on.
  • Profit sharing bonus means as we're successful, you're successful
  • Excellent benefits package including medical insurance, dental, vision, 401(k) matching, FSA, disability, life insurance, and paid parental leave, * Medical Insurance: up to 84% of your monthly medical premium (HSA options available)
  • HSA Contribution: up to $200/month
  • Dental & Vision Insurance: up to 50% of your monthly dental and vision premium costs
  • 401(k) plan: company match up to 4% of salary
  • Profit sharing bonus: up to 15% of salary paid quarterly
  • Extra compensation: get paid extra for work over 40 hours/week
  • Employee referral & customer referral bonuses
  • Flex Spending Account (FSA) for Dependent Care & Healthcare Costs
  • Short Term Disability: $500/week for 12 weeks
  • Long Term Disability: up to $6,000/month
  • Group term life and AD&D insurance: $50k
  • PTO, standard holidays, 2 floating holidays
  • Paid parental leave
  • Staff development program: 100 hours/year plus training costs

About the company

**This is an opportunity to join our growing cloud infrastructure practice and shape how Emergent delivers DevOps to our clients. This position is fully remote (indefinitely). **, Emergent Software is a fast-growing software development, cloud consulting, and data engineering company serving clients across the country. We are regularly adding to our team of talented software engineers, cloud architects, data engineers, UX designers, technical product owners and more who can help us deliver high quality services for our clients. We are a remote-first company Since our inception, we've embraced a remote-friendly culture, promoting work flexibility beyond the norm. When the pandemic struck in 2020, our transition to fully remote work was seamless-just a matter of cleaning out the fridge. Recognizing an opportunity, we adopted a remote-first approach and began hiring talent from anywhere. We continue to offer our signature Minnesota-nice, Midwest-friendly attitude, ensuring everyone feels valued, whether or not they're familiar with the skyway system. Your career grows with us Working with talented people on interesting projects creates an engaging environment for software development enthusiasts. By working directly with our experienced team, participating in our staff development program, and solving complex problems across a variety of projects, you'll find numerous opportunities for long-term career growth. At Emergent Software, your ideas will be heard, you will grow exponentially as a master of your craft, and you will enjoy working other dedicated team members to deliver software solutions for our clients.

Apply for this position